Neighborhood: NORTH BEACH. North Beach, a buzzy neighborhood steeped in Italian heritage, draws locals and tourists to its checked-tablecloth trattorias, coffee shops and retro-flavored bars. The spirit of the Beat Generation can be felt at the storied City Lights bookstore and the memorabilia-filled Vesuvio Cafe bar. In Telegraph Hill the Filbert Steps offer a scenic hike to the iconic Coit Tower, with WPA-era murals and panoramic views.
PARKING SITUATION: There is no parking in the building. You can park on the street for free but it is limited to two hours during the day and unlimited during the night. Also pay attention to the street cleaning day signs. Or you can use one of the few parking garages located around the unit. There’s a parking garage across the street from the police station on Vallejo St and Columbus St that does over night (and is apparently super safe because there is a police station across the street). There’s another garage next to the restaurant Pellegrini at Columbus Ave. and Filbert St. - not sure if they do overnight. Others are located on:
